首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从Windows上的GUI启动两个无限Python脚本

,可以通过以下步骤实现:

  1. 创建一个GUI界面:使用Python的GUI库,如Tkinter、PyQt或wxPython,创建一个窗口界面,可以包含启动按钮和停止按钮。
  2. 编写Python脚本:创建两个Python脚本文件,分别用于执行无限循环的任务。确保这两个脚本在无限循环中执行任务,例如打印一些信息或执行某种计算。
  3. 启动脚本:在GUI界面中,通过点击启动按钮,调用Python的subprocess模块,使用命令行方式启动两个Python脚本。例如,使用subprocess.Popen()函数启动两个脚本的命令行进程。
  4. 停止脚本:在GUI界面中,通过点击停止按钮,调用Python的subprocess模块,使用命令行方式停止两个Python脚本的执行。例如,使用subprocess.Popen.terminate()函数终止两个脚本的命令行进程。

这样,当用户点击启动按钮时,两个无限Python脚本将会在后台以命令行进程的形式执行。用户可以通过点击停止按钮来停止这两个脚本的执行。

注意:在编写无限循环的Python脚本时,需要注意资源占用和性能问题,确保脚本的执行不会对系统造成负担。同时,建议在GUI界面中提供一些提示信息,以便用户了解脚本的执行状态。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供弹性计算能力,可用于运行Python脚本。产品介绍链接:https://cloud.tencent.com/product/cvm
  • 云函数(SCF):无需管理服务器,可按需运行Python脚本。产品介绍链接:https://cloud.tencent.com/product/scf
  • 云托管(TCM):提供容器化的应用托管服务,可用于部署Python脚本。产品介绍链接:https://cloud.tencent.com/product/tcm
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python入门基础教程02 Pytho

实际,作为一种通用语言,Python 应用角色几乎是无限:你可以在任何场合应用Python, 网站和游戏开发到机器人和航天飞机控制。 尽管如此,Python 应用领域分为如下几类。...Python/Tkinter GUI 不做任何改变就可以运行在微软Windows 、X Windows(UNIX 和Linux )以及Mac OS(Classic 和OS X 都支持)等平台上。...可以Vaults of Parnassus 以及新PyPI 网站(请在Google 或http://www.python.org 获得具体链接)找到这些领域更多支持。...例如,在Windows 中,Python 脚本可利用框架对微软Word 和Excel 文件进行脚本处理。...脚本可以通过套接字进行通信;发给服务器端CGI 脚本表单中解析信息;通过URL 获取网页;获取网页中解析HTML 和XML 文件;通过XML-RPC 、SOAP 和Telnet 通信等。

71160

针对黑客Windows文件传输总结

有很多方法可以在我们攻击者机器启动 HTTP 服务器;然而,最常见方法是使用 Python 和 Apache。...1.2攻击者HTTP服务器下载文件:浏览器 (GUI) 攻击者计算机下载文件最简单方法是使用受害者浏览器导航到我们 HTTP 服务器。...Invoke-PowerShellTcp.ps1') 我们Python日志中,我们可以看到用户成功下载了脚本;在我们受害者,我们看到提示符在执行后立即挂起。...此外,我们可以使用此处找到名为SimpleHTTPServerWithUpload.py Python 脚本启动接受 POST 请求并上传文件 HTTP 服务器。...我们现在需要做就是使用以下命令运行脚本,我们服务器就会运行: python3 SimpleHTTPServerWithUpload.py 80 2.2将文件上传到攻击者HTTP服务器:浏览器 (GUI

62411
  • 使用 Python 进行 Windows GUI 自动化

    在今天文章中,我们将探讨如何使用 Python 进行 Windows GUI 自动化。GUI 自动化可以帮助我们自动执行许多与操作系统交互任务,比如移动鼠标、点击按钮、输入文本、移动窗口等。...Python 提供了两个强大库:pyautogui 和 pywinauto,使得 GUI 自动化变得简单。接下来我们详细介绍。...pyautogui pyautogui 是一个纯 Python GUI 自动化库,它可以模拟键盘输入、鼠标点击和移动、在屏幕查找图像等操作。...** 用 pywinauto 来自动化 Windows 记事本 导入模块 在 Python 脚本中,我们需要导入 pywinauto 库。...** 以上就是一个基本例子,展示了如何使用 Python 和 pywinauto 进行 Windows GUI 自动化。

    1.5K40

    通过Windows事件日志介绍APT-Hunter

    在一个地方配置了60个重要用例之后,您将需要花费时间在其他数据源。 在短时间内调查多个服务器。 如果您没有太多时间进行深入调查,它会为您提供帮助。 免费开源工具,将为您提供无限服务。...您可以将其用作过滤器把严重程度百万个事件转换成数百个事件。 APT-Hunter如何工作? APT-Hunter具有两个部分,它们可以一起工作以帮助用户快速获取所需数据。...该工具将用于加快Windows日志分析速度,但永远不会取代深度日志分析。 收集日志:用户可以手动收集CSV和EVTX格式日志,也可以使用本文后面讨论powershell脚本自动提取所需日志。...该规则在进行了许多实际测试,并提供了重要信息,从而减少了检测时间。 基于python3,可以在任何系统运行。您可以在受影响系统上进行实时分析,也可以使日志脱机并在任何系统上进行分析。...使用安全日志检测用户添加到全局组用户 使用安全日志检测用户添加到通用组用户 使用安全日志检测全局组中删除用户 使用安全日志检测通用组中删除用户 使用安全日志检测本地组中删除用户 使用安全日志检测全局组中删除用户

    1.5K20

    PBTK:一款针对Protobuf App逆向工程与模糊测试套件

    PBTK(Protobuf toolkit)是一套功能完整脚本,可以通过统一GUI来访问,PBTK主要提供了以下两个重要功能: 一、目标程序中提取Protobuf结构,将其转换回可读.protos...工具安装 PBTK要求使用Python >= v3.5、PyQt 5、Python-Protobuf 3以及其他依赖组件(例如Chromium、jad和dex2jar等等)来运行提取脚本。.../gui.py 当然了,PBTK也支持在Windows平台杀昂使用,我们安装好依赖组件并运行GUI之后,工具将会提醒我们进行下一步操作,按提示操作即可。 命令行使用 GUI可以通过主脚本启动: ..../gui.py 下列脚本也可以单独进行使用,不需要通过GUI启动: ./extractors/jar_extract.py [-h] input_file [output_dir]....只需在一个区域鼠标悬停即可获得焦点,如果字段是整数类型,请使用鼠标滚轮将其递增/递减,悬停时也会显示枚举信息。

    2.3K20

    Appium移动端自动化测试--使用IDE编辑并强化脚本

    文章目录如下 Appium客户端安装安装Python IDE-PycharmJava IDE 安装使用隐式等待让用例更稳定隐式等待启动Appium非GUI模式:Appium Server Appium...客户端安装 一节录制完成测试用例脚本,每种语言都有对应客户端,如下; 接下来准备安装客户端。...PyCharm社区版足矣:https://www.jetbrains.com/pycharm/download/#section=windows 新建一个项目文件,并将之前录制好脚本复制到项目中,由于创建项目是一个隔离干净...接下来直接运行刚刚脚本demo.py 可以看到虚拟机启动了雪球APP,并进行相应操作。...,卡了两个小时没搞定,干脆换成Android9.0之后就能够顺利运行了 启动Appium非GUI模式:Appium Server 启动Appium非GUI模式,看到所有的日志信息,为了更好调试,告别

    1.2K10

    Remi-自动转换Python代码为HTML界面的GUI

    Remi-自动转换Python代码为HTML界面的GUI库 Remi 使开发人员能够使用 Python 创建独立于平台 GUI。整个 GUI 在浏览器中呈现。...不需要 HTML,Remi 会自动将 Python 代码转换为 HTML。当你应用程序启动时,它会启动一个可以在你网络上访问 Web 服务器。...# 启动 Web 服务器 start(MyApp, address='127.0.0.1', port=8081) 运行脚本,浏览器会自动打开 GUI,或者手动打开浏览器,地址栏中输入 http://127.0.0.1...如下图:点击后显示效果。 也可以通过在 start 函数调用中指定 **kwargs 来更改 URL 地址。 在 Android、Linux、Windows 上进行了测试。...可用于 Raspberry Pi Python 脚本开发。它允许移动设备远程与 Raspberry Pi 进行交互。

    23610

    Linux下9种优秀代码比对工具推荐小结

    colordiff命令 colordiff 是一个 Perl 脚本工具,它输出结果和 diff 命令一样,但是会给代码着色,并且具有语法高亮功能。...DiffMerge DiffMerge 是一个跨平台 GUI 文本比对工具,具有 Linux ,Windows ,macOS 三大平台版本。...Diffuse Diffuse 是另外一款很受欢迎,免费,小巧,也十分简单 GUI 文本差异比对合并工具,它是用 Python 写成,具有两个主要功能:文件比对及版本控制,允许文件编辑、合并,并且输出两个文件差异点...它其它特性包括: 语法高亮 快捷键便于文本导航 无限次撤销 支持 unicode 编码文件 支持许多版本控制系统,包括 Git,Mercurial,Bazaar 和 SVN 等。 ?...TkDiff TkDiff 是另外一种跨平台,易于使用 GUI 文本比对工具,可以运行在 Linux ,Windows 及 MacOS 系统

    3K31

    Python中如何使用GUI自动化控制键盘和鼠标来实现高效办公

    安装完毕后在python界面引入模块   1.2 解决程序出现错误,及时制止  在开始 GUI 自动化之前,你需要知道如何解决可能发生问题。...Python 能以很快速度移动鼠标并击键。实际,它可能太快,从而导致其他程序跟不上。而且, 如果出了问题,但你程序继续到处移动鼠标,可能很难搞清楚程序到底在做什么,或者如何问题中恢复。...1.2.1 通过任务管理器来关闭程序  windows中可以使用 Ctrl+Alt+Delete键来启动,并且在进程中进行关闭,或者直接注销计算机来阻止程序乱作为  1.2.2 暂停和自动防故障设置 ...) pyautogui.size() 函数返回两个整数元组,包含屏幕宽和高像素数。   ...传入两个相当于x和y参数。 下面我们将打开windows自带paint程序,来演示鼠标拖动  #!

    4.1K31

    3个容易被打的Python恶搞脚本

    Python 无限恶搞朋友电脑,别提有多爽了,哈哈,打造自己壁纸修改器,电脑无限锁屏, 无线弹窗,都在这里!!!...1、修改电脑桌面壁纸 工具使用 开发环境:python3.7, Windows10 使用工具包:win32api,win32con, win32gui, os, random win32工具下载命令:...pip install pywin32 项目解析思路 桌面数据信息是保存在注册表内容,数据保存在第二项 Control PanelDesktop子项里就可以了。...) 源码分享 import win32api # 调用Windows底层接口配置 pip install pywin32 import win32con # 修改数据 import win32gui...工具使用 开发环境:python3.7, Windows10 使用工具包:ctypes ctypes ctypes ctypes是 Python 外部函数库。

    98020

    手把手教你基于Python实现打包成exe程序

    这个过程有几个关键优点:无需安装Python:最大好处是,最终用户不需要在他们机器安装Python来运行程序。...cx_Freeze是一个脚本驱动工具,允许用户通过脚本定制打包过程。3、 py2exe :这是一个专为Windows设计工具,它可以将Python脚本转换成只运行于Windows可执行文件。...4、 Py2app :虽然主要用于在macOS创建应用程序包,但py2app也可以用于在Windows创建独立可执行文件。...5、 PyOxidizer :这是一个相对较新工具,它可以创建包含Python解释器和依赖库独立二进制可执行文件。PyOxidizer着重于创建小巧、快速启动应用程序。...--version-file=文件:添加一个版本资源指定文件到可执行文件。--runtime-hook=文件:运行时挂钩是在Python解释器初始化期间运行脚本

    5.1K10

    Python高阶项目(转发请告知)

    在这里,我将下载一个音频文件,就像我们网络抓取数据一样: 安装Pydub 就像Python Pydub中所有其他模块一样,也可以使用简单命令–pip install pydub轻松安装。...在这里,我正在Windows 10使用Python。希望它也适用于其他操作系统,但是如果您使用Windows,请不要担心,只需遵循以下步骤。...Python音乐播放器 首先是选择一个Python GUI框架,这里我将使用两个主要GUI模块来使用Python创建音乐播放器: •Pygame•Tkinter Pygame是用于创建视频游戏Python...使用Python进行拼写校正 相反,真实单词拼写检查涉及检测并纠正拼写错误,甚至有时偶然导致了真实英语单词(真实)。拼写校正通常两个角度来看。非单词拼写检查是检测和纠正导致出现非单词拼写错误。...井字游戏 在此中,我将向您介绍使用Tic Tac Toe GUIPython高级Python项目。该游戏非常受欢迎,并且本身非常简单。这是一个两人游戏。在这个游戏中,有一个3×3正方形棋盘。

    4.3K10

    TMS320C6678+Kintex-7开发板——DSP程序固化操作步骤

    IBL文件准备如需SPI FLASH启动IBL,则使用工具包提供ibl.bin文件即可,无需额外操作。...如需EEPROM启动IBL,请将i2crom.bin文件重命名为ibl.bin,并替换工具包中ibl.bin文件。...评估板电后,双击运行program.bat脚本即可一键固化用户程序或IBL。备注:如IBL文件无更新,可不进行IBL固化。图 3图 4固化完成后,请将评估板启动选择拨码开关拨为对应启动模式。...评估板电后,双击运行program_gui.bat脚本,在弹出CMD窗口中根据提示输入对应选项数字,指定IBL固化存储器件、用户程序固化存储器件、处理器型号、仿真器型号。...图 10图 11固化完成后,请将评估板启动选择拨码开关拨为对应启动模式。取下仿真器后再将评估板电,程序即可正常运行。

    1.1K00

    Jmeter(四十七) - 入门到精通高级篇 - 分布式压测部署之负载机设置(详解教程)

    ,然后Agent执行测试(不需要启动GUI),同时将测试结果发送给Contorller; 3、测试完成,可以在Contorller监听器里面看到Agent发来测试结果,结果为多个Agent测试结果汇总而成...本教程假定您已经在所有系统安装了JMeter。JMeter工作方式是一个控制器节点在多个工作节点启动测试。 在本教程中,我们仅使用GUI模式进行演示。...控制器节点:运行JMeter GUI(控制测试)系统工作节点:运行jmeter-server系统,该系统GUI接收命令并将请求发送到目标系统目标:我们计划进行压力测试Web服务器 ?...3、controller通过GUI界面启动slave机器,将jmeter压测脚本发送给每台启动slave,slave获得脚本后开始执行。...启动所有机执行脚本 jmeter -n -t testplan/comic.jmx -r -l testResult/result1.jtl #指定机IP jmeter -n -t testplan

    3.5K32

    python入门

    Python版本说明: 目前Python两个大版本:2.x和3.x,虽然是Python两个版本,但是与其他软件不同Python 3.x版本不兼容Python2.x版本 为了不带入过多累赘,Python3.0...在设计时候未考虑向下兼容,所以Python早期版本所设计程序都无法在Python3.0正常运行。...8.数据库:Python提供所有主要商业数据库接口。 9.GUI编程:Python支持GUI(Graphical User Interface)可以创建和移植到许多系统调用。...python环境搭建: 对于我们来说,经常用到windows和linux&unix平台Python,以下介绍两个平台下Python环境搭建: 1. windows平台下: 下载指定Python版本安装包...启动服务器端服务或进程;即可开始打断点debug 已启动远程debug Python包管理工具pip安装与使用 pip 是Python 包管理工具,该工具提供了对Python查找、下载、安装

    87110

    基于图像识别框架AirtestWindows项目自动化测试实践

    写在前面 上个星期分享了《基于Sikuli GUI图像识别框架PC客户端自动化测试实践》,但sikuli看起来怎么都像是上个世纪界面风格,且功能过于简陋。...这个框架设计来源于新颖图形脚本语言Sikuli,关于Sikuli框架可见一篇分享《基于Sikuli GUI图像识别框架PC客户端自动化测试实践》。...编辑器 4.Airtest优势 相比于其他自动化测试框架,Airtest主要有如下两个优势: 大幅度降低自动化脚本编写和维护成本 解决游戏测试痛点 二、Airtest框架组成、原理 1.Airtest...自动化测试并不适用于发现bug,更多是将重复性高、简单手工操作场景转换为自动操作,用于回归测试,或是用于一些数据构造模拟。...另外,pycharm编辑器也可以直接打开airtest脚本; 对于web、APP自动化主要用该端特定自动化框架,如selenium、appium,而此类测试框架无法实现Windows应用操作,则可以借助

    1.7K20
    领券